Montréal (CMA) Population 2001–2024


In 2024, Quebec’s population reached 9,056,044. The Montréal Census Metropolitan Area (CMA) is home to 4,615,154 residents — representing approximately 50.96% of the province’s total population. As Quebec’s largest city and economic powerhouse, Montréal is a multicultural hub known for its vibrant arts scene, diverse economy, and rich history.

Montréal Population by Age

Montréal has a relatively young median age compared to other parts of Quebec, with over two-thirds of its population in the working-age group.

Age GroupPopulationPercentage of Total
0 to 14 years718,25415.56%
15 to 64 years3,059,89966.30%
65 years and older837,00118.14%
Total4,615,154100%

Median age: 40.4 years

Demographics – Racial & Ethnic Composition of Montréal

Visible minorities make up 27.21% of Montréal’s population, with the largest groups being Black, Arab, and South Asian communities.

Ethnic GroupPopulationPercent of Total Population
South Asian121,2602.82%
Chinese103,5002.41%
Black340,1407.93%
Filipino40,3100.94%
Arab246,1505.73%
Latin American137,8503.21%
Southeast Asian61,2501.43%
West Asian39,4650.92%
Korean9,1500.21%
Japanese4,1700.10%
Visible minority, n.i.e.9,9600.23%
Multiple visible minorities30,6050.71%
Total visible minority population1,143,82027.21%
Not a visible minority3,062,63072.79%
Total population (2021)4,291,732100%

The Black community (7.93%) is the largest visible minority group, followed by Arab (5.73%) and South Asian (2.82%) populations.
